How people behave differently in the same situation. How people behave the same in the same situation. Ex: fire alarm goes off, discipline (nazis) A person"s distinctive patterns of feelings, thoughts, and actions. Gordon allport, 1937 cardinal, central and secondary traits. Source traits are at the core of personality. Low correlation between the 2 except in openness. Genetic concordance for the big five factors of personality. Strong concordance for schizophrenia: 50% chance of getting it if twin is diagnosed with it. Powerful influence for identifying genetic basis of personality. Zero correlation between adopted children and their adoptive siblings. Strong correlation between identical twins reared together or apart. The story of jim lewis and jim springer. Both coincidentally named james, raised 40 miles apart, both had dogs named toy, proclivity for math/woodwork, both married twice (linda then betty), both named son james allen/ellen, same security jobs, vacationed at same florida beach. Amygdala- facial recognition (babies), anxiety, fear (phobias)
